Recommended Lift Types for Wheel Alignment

During wheel alignment, the vehicle must remain stable, level, and in a naturally loaded condition. Therefore, not every type of lift is suitable for alignment services.

The two most widely recommended options are:

4-Post Alignment Lift

The 4-post lift remains one of the most widely used solutions for professional wheel alignment. The vehicle drives directly onto the platform and is lifted through four supporting posts, keeping all four wheels in their natural loading condition—making it ideal for accurate alignment measurements.

Superior Stability

The four-point support structure distributes vehicle weight evenly across the platform. During lifting and alignment procedures, the vehicle remains stable with reduced movement, helping technicians achieve more accurate alignment results.

Ideal for Long-Term Alignment Operations

Because the vehicle remains naturally supported, 4-post lifts are highly suitable for extended alignment procedures. Even when a vehicle stays on the platform for a long period, the stable chassis position helps maintain consistent measurement accuracy.

Faster and Easier Operation

Vehicles simply drive onto the platform without the need to locate specific lifting points. Compared with 2-post lifts, this makes operation faster and more convenient—especially for shops handling frequent alignment jobs.

Supports Secondary Lift Functions

Many professional 4-post lifts are equipped with a secondary lift platform.

After alignment measurements are completed, technicians can continue with:

  • Tire removal and installation
  • Suspension adjustments
  • Undercarriage repairs

This improves bay utilization and allows one workstation to handle multiple service tasks.

Suitable for Larger Vehicles and EVs

With higher load capacity and excellent stability, 4-post lifts are well suited for:

  • SUVs
  • Electric vehicles
  • Light commercial vehicles

Ideal Applications

4-post lifts are commonly used in:

  • Wheel alignment centers
  • Tire shops
  • General repair facilities
  • Dealership service centers

For shops planning to build long-term alignment services, the 4-post lift remains a proven and reliable choice.

Large Scissor Alignment Lift

In recent years, large scissor lifts have become increasingly popular for professional wheel alignment applications.

Using a large scissor lifting structure combined with alignment turntables and rear slip plates, these lifts can fully support professional alignment operations.

Space-Saving Design

Compared with traditional 4-post lifts, scissor lifts feature a more compact structure and require less floor space. They are especially suitable for workshops with limited service bays.

Improved Shop Aesthetics

Many large scissor lifts feature an in-ground design. When not in use, the platform can sit flush with the workshop floor, creating a cleaner, more organized, and modern service environment.

Easier Vehicle Access

With a lower platform height, scissor lifts make drive-on/drive-off easier—especially for low-clearance vehicles and EVs—enhancing both customer experience and efficiency.

Designed for Modern Workshops

As repair facilities move toward premium and modern workshop designs, more dealerships, EV service centers, and professional repair chains are choosing scissor

lifts to create a more advanced service environment.

Ideal Applications

Scissor lifts are commonly used in:

  • Premium repair centers
  • EV service facilities
  • Dealership workshops
  • Space-limited garages

However, compared with 4-post lifts, scissor lifts usually require a higher investment and have stricter requirements for installation accuracy, foundation conditions, and maintenance. The final choice should depend on your workshop layout, budget, and service requirements.

Why Are 2-Post Lifts Not Recommended for Wheel Alignment?

Many repair shops already have 2-post lifts and wonder:

Can a 2-post lift be used for wheel alignment?In most professional applications, the answer is no.

The Suspension Is Not in a Natural Load Condition

A 2-post lift supports the vehicle through lifting arms under the chassis.

Once lifted:

  • Suspension components hang freely
  • Tires lose their normal load condition
  • Alignment angles may change

However, professional wheel alignment requires the vehicle to simulate normal driving conditions. This makes 2-post lifts unsuitable for achieving consistent alignment accuracy.

Less Stability Than 4-Post or Scissor Lifts

Wheel alignment requires a highly stable and level platform.

Compared with 4-post and scissor lifts, 2-post lifts typically have:

  • Higher center of gravity
  • More noticeable vehicle movement
  • Lower long-term measurement stability

These limitations become even more obvious with heavier SUVs and EVs.

Missing Professional Alignment Features

Professional alignment operations usually require:

  • Alignment turntables
  • Rear slip plates
  • Level platforms

Standard 2-post lifts generally do not provide these features.

While alignment may be possible in some situations, achieving professional-grade accuracy is difficult.

Key Features of a Professional Alignment Lift

Choosing the right lift is essential for accurate alignment results. A professional wheel alignment lift should include:

Precision-Level Platform

Alignment accuracy depends heavily on platform levelness.

Problems such as:

  • Uneven platforms
  • Height differences
  • Long-term structural deformation

can directly affect measurement results. Professional alignment lifts use high-strength platform structures designed to maintain long-term stability and flatness.

Turntables and Rear Slip Plates

These accessories are essential for professional alignment work.

Turntables

Installed under the front wheels, they allow the wheels to rotate freely during adjustment, reducing steering resistance and improving steering angle accuracy.

Rear Slip Plates

Allow rear wheels to move naturally during adjustment, preventing suspension stress from affecting alignment measurements. Without these components, even advanced alignment equipment may not achieve accurate results.

Stable and Synchronized Lifting

Uneven lifting can change vehicle position and affect alignment accuracy.

Professional alignment lifts should feature:

  • Precision hydraulic synchronization
  • Reliable mechanical locking systems
  • Anti-tilt protection

Ready for Future Vehicle Trends

With more EVs and large SUVs entering the market, lift capacity and platform size are becoming increasingly important.

Recommended specifications include:

  • 5-ton or higher capacity
  • Longer platform design
  • Wider vehicle compatibility

This ensures your workshop is prepared for future vehicle demands.
